What do employees at 4 Wheel Parts think about their benefits?
4 Wheel Parts employees rate their overall benefits a C- and most of them think the perks are Bad. 67% of 4 Wheel Parts employees say they are satisfied with their benefits. The majority of employees also get 20-30 days of paid vacation.
How are the managers at 4 Wheel Parts?
4 Wheel Parts employees rate their manager an A- or 79/100 and the majority believe their manager truly cares about them as a person. Most of the employees (67%) also feels pretty comfortable providing negative feedback directly to their boss.
What's the pay like for employees at 4 Wheel Parts?
4 Wheel Parts employees rates their pay and overall compensation a B or 70/100. 67% of employees believe they are paid fairly and 67% of employees get raises every year.
